RH Wakefield hand-built 24 inch frame with 531 tubing, double-butted


Tange Falcon headset; Sakae Ringyo chainset; Suntour block; Suntour/ Shimano changers; DB braze-on cantilevered brakes


Last ridden regularly 20 years ago; kept dry under cover since then.


Tyres need replacing; needs TLC to restore to use


My bike has a 24 inch frame. An 22 inch frame example in concours condition is shown on the Classic Lightweights website which states that these bikes were hand-built built by R.H.Wakefield in his shop at 59 London Road, Tooting/Mitcham, London SW17 during the period 1950 - 1965
